Output 189889979f083ec04fceaccdecb9da729fbb125c466d37a5e1eebde9785f7043:156

value
2217519
script pubkey
OP_0 OP_PUSHBYTES_20 8a2fb5de617d9e00c30ce4d657c2f80a1f569c0e
address
bc1q3ghmthnp0k0qpscvunt90shcpg04d8qwqnhydz
transaction
189889979f083ec04fceaccdecb9da729fbb125c466d37a5e1eebde9785f7043
spent
true